  1. AR 343 Imposing Corrective/Disciplinary Actions

  2. “It is always better to tell on yourself than it is to get caught.”

  3. Self-Reporting • Shows integrity and honesty -- AND -- • Shows that what happened was likely a mistake that you’re willing to learn from, rather than a repeated behavior.

  4. SPECIFICITY OF CHARGES • Warden • Deputy Director • Personnel • Attorney General ALL of these entities must agree that the punishment fits the crime before a sentence is imposed.

  5. How Appealing Are You? • ALL employee disciplinary actions are subject to employee appeal. • All employee disciplinary packets will have directions on how to file your appeal • Your appeal MUST be postmarked no later than 10 working days on the day after your service.

  12. “There is a vast difference between what you KNOW and what you can PROVE.

  13. Criminal and Administrative Administrative • Lower burden of proof • Does not require intervention of the Courts Criminal • Higher burden of proof • Requires intervention of the Courts
